It Begins!

A project log for CNC Plotter From Robot Chess Game

A broken robotic chess game is easily turned into a CNC plotter. Can be cheap, depend on what you have.

rocketburnsRocketburns 09/13/2015 at 16:470 Comments

I recently received a broken robotic chess game from a friend to do with as I wished. It was very old, and when disassembled did yield a variety of interesting components. The most useful piece was the assembly that moves the electromagnet around. With very little modification, they appear to be able to be easily convertible to a CNC machine.

I removed the weak DC motors/rotary encoders that it used previously, and I am currently 3D printing adapters for some stepper motors I have. Luckily the rods that connect to the belts are the same diameter as my stepper motors (+/- .1 mm), so designing couplers could not be easier. The next step is to mount the new motors one the couplers are done printing
